      Meaning of the first name Keera

      Origin

      English, Irish

      Meaning

      Dark-haired or Sorrowful

      Variations

      Keeran, Shakeera, Keara
      The name Keera has its roots in English and Irish origins, specifically derived from the Gaelic name “Ciara,” which means “dark-haired” or “sorrowful.” It embodies a blend of beauty and depth, suggesting a connection to both physical traits and emotional resonance. The name reflects qualities of strength and individuality, often associated with those who carry it.

      Historically, the name Keera has been linked to various regions in Ireland where Gaelic names were prevalent. Its association with the word “ciar,” meaning “dark” in Irish, has given it a cultural significance that ties back to the physical characteristics of those bearing the name. Over centuries, it has appeared in literature and folklore, often symbolizing a strong yet introspective character. The name has evolved over time, adapting to different linguistic trends while retaining its core meanings.

      In contemporary society, the name Keera has gained popularity, particularly in English-speaking countries. It is often favored for its uniqueness and melodious quality, making it appealing to new parents seeking a name that is both meaningful and distinctive. Furthermore, the rise of globalization has led to increased awareness and appreciation for names with rich cultural backgrounds, further contributing to the modern usage of Keera in various communities and social settings.
